Summary

Barring physicians or other health care practitioners from prescribing an alternative brand of medication because of financial incentives. Requests the Governor and the Secretary of Health and Human Resources to develop a policy barring physicians or other health care practitioners from prescribing an alternative brand of medication because of financial incentives without first disclosing the incentives to the patient or the patient's parent, legal guardian, or other authorized representative.
